What is the most effective age for HIFU?

Usually, people in their 30s to 50s that are beginning to discover very early indications of aging, such as great lines, drooping skin, and loss of elasticity, are perfect candidates. Beginning HIFU at this stage can aid keep skin firmness and postpone a lot more pronounced sagging.

High-intensity focused ultrasound (HIFU) might be the very best instance of this strategy. White et al. 7 reported the initial dermatologic, aesthetic use HIFU in 2008, and HIFU was approved by the Fda in 2009 for use in browlifting. Presently, it is being made use of for face rejuvenation, lifting, tightening, and body contouring, which are thought about 'off-label' use8,9,10. High-intensity focused ultrasound (HIFU) is a minimally intrusive medical procedure that utilizes ultrasound waves to treat particular problems, such as growths, uterine fibroids and tremor. The very high-intensity and very concentrated sound waves interact with targeted cells in your body to modify or ruin them. A 2017 study involving 32 Korean individuals revealed that HIFU significantly improved skin elasticity of the cheeks, reduced abdomen, and upper legs after 12 weeks. According to the American Society for Aesthetic Cosmetic Surgery (ASAPS), HIFU and other nonsurgical options to facelifts have actually seen a significant increase in appeal over the last couple of years. The total number of procedures carried out has actually raised 64.8 percent in between 2012 and 2017.
